      <description><![CDATA[ <a href="https://www.austars-model.com/vm21-10km-mesh-datalink-videotelemetryrc-link-all-in-one-uav-radio_g26656.html"><img src="https://www.austars-model.com/bmz_cache/8/823519d3fcc65b0bc6d9472619a3ccc9.image.75x50.jpg" alt="VM21 10km Mesh Datalink (Video/Telemetry/RC Link) All in One UAV radio"  title=" VM21 10km Mesh Datalink (Video/Telemetry/RC Link) All in One UAV radio " width="75" height="75" style="float: left; margin: 0px 8px 8px 0px;" /></a><p>VM21 is a Mesh radio that integrates key functions such as video, data, and remote control signal transmission. It supports a maximum of 32 nodes for networking, featuring up to 31 hop routing capabilities. Any two nodes within the network can communicate directly.</p>
<p>Based on the LTE wireless communication standard, VM21 adopts critical technologies such as Orthogonal Frequency Division Multiplexing (OFDM) and Multi-Input and Multi-Output (MIMO), supporting various bandwidth allocations. It covers three frequency bands: 2.4G, 1.4G, and 800MHz, and achieves a max transmission power of 25dBm with a transmission distance of up to 10km.</p>

<p><strong>Features:</strong></p>
<ul>
<li>Multi links in one module : Video & telemetry data link</li>
<li>weight : 100g</li>
<li>3 frequencies for choice : 800MHz, 1.4GHz, 2.4GHz</li>
<li>LAN port for video input and output</li>
<li>Transparent data transmission : TTL, RS232 optional</li>
<li>Network mode : Mesh</li>
<li>Advanced technology : OFDM, MIMO</li>
<li>Adjustable RF power : -40-25dbm</li>
<li>High throughput : 20Mbps</li>
<li>Frequency hopping : Hop between frequency points</li>
<li>Encryption : AES128</li>
<li>Network Port Expansion Dock : Extend serial and LAN ports</li>
</ul>
